  1. abdelhamid serghini

    abdelhamid serghini Casablanca


  2. Zealous Creative

    Zealous Creative Los Angeles, USA


    Zealous Creative is a production company based in Los Angeles, USA. For more than a decade they’ve produced ads, corporate videos and short films. Many of their shorts have been highly successful on the film festival circuit. In 2010 they produced a stop motion short film called Zero. It screened…

